Transaction 4c64364ce793980426eac24d5c5d8a68b2a48511b1fe883f4f0effeeba009849
1 Input
1 Output
-
4c64364ce793980426eac24d5c5d8a68b2a48511b1fe883f4f0effeeba009849:0
- value
- 1358628199
- script pubkey
- OP_0 OP_PUSHBYTES_20 c3f41e360d3449b0cbdab5c05ca915e59c889599
- address
- bc1qc06pudsdx3ympj76khq9e2g4ukwg39veaaplam